Experts believe tattling may stem from the conflict that occurs when kids begin to develop social skills, yet often encounter problems they can't handle on their own. Tattling is a natural behavior that most kids engage in starting very early in their lives. Likewise, if a friend at school is being bullied, you should report the incident to a teacher or school official. You're simply reporting a serious incident that needs to be brought to the attention of an adult.įor example, if your younger brother is playing with matches, that would be a potentially- dangerous situation that your parents need to know about. If someone's health or safety is at issue, you need to tell someone who can help immediately. Sometimes, though, you may need to get others involved. Simply asking your classmate to stop talking may be all you need to do. If your classmate's talking is distracting to you, you can try instead to handle the issue yourself. Since you're not the teacher, it's not your responsibility to discipline your classmate.

When you tattle, you're inserting yourself into a situation that most likely doesn't and shouldn't involve you.įor example, if a classmate is talking when he's not supposed to, that's an issue for the teacher to handle.
